Key Factors Driving Success

Pitching depth and defensive versatility remain the ultimate foundation for championship-caliber organizations. Without a reliable bullpen, even the most potent batting orders will eventually falter under pressure.

Consider how powerhouse squads out west, such as the Los Angeles Dodgers, construct their lineups with relentless organizational depth. They consistently blend veteran leadership with dynamic rookie energy to maintain dominance.

To better understand how these modern rosters are built, let us look at several critical elements that define winning cultures:

  • Elite Pitching: Securing high-velocity starters and shutdown relievers.
  • Plate Discipline: Reducing strikeouts and maximizing on-base percentages.
  • Defensive Range: Converting routine plays and robbing extra-base hits.
  • Health Management: Keeping star athletes fresh through the grueling summer months.
